Throughout the year, areas of the Earth's surface either tilt away from the Sun or toward the Sun. This is a result of the Earth

tilting on its axis. What is the main impact of this phenomena?
Biology
2 answers:
AVprozaik [17]3 years ago
7 0
Because the earth tilts, and because it makes its way around the sun every 365 days, is why we get different seasons.
